The Ullswater Inn boasts a prime location on the southern shore of Ullswater, with breathtaking views of the iconic Helvellyn. Situated in the heart of the Lake District, it’s the perfect spot to pull up a seat and enjoy unrivalled panoramas across the serene waters of Ullswater and the surrounding landscape. You’ll Fit Right Inn At The Inn Collection Group, we are pubs with rooms—not just any rooms, but pristinely kept spaces, prepared for each guest to enjoy an unforgettable stay.
This high standard is made possible by our dedicated and skilled housekeeping teams. . A successful Housekeeper will be friendly and detail-oriented, able to remain calm under pressure and exceed guest expectations by responding promptly.
As a key member of the Housekeeping team, you’ll work collaboratively, contributing to a positive and efficient work environment. Your duties will include cleaning rooms to our high standards, ensuring public areas are clean and welcoming, and promptly reporting maintenance issues. You’ll follow safety guidelines, work to create memorable visits for our guests and manage your stocks of linen, towels, and room supplies effectively.
